Statkraft starts construction of floating solar power plants in Albania

Statkraft and the Norwegian supplier Ocean Sun are ready to start construction of the planned floating solar power pilot plant in Albania.

The pilot project has an investment limit of 2 million euros and will be built in the reservoir of Statkraft’s existing hydropower plant in Banja, the company said on Tuesday.

– “Now that all the approvals are in place, we have formally asked Ocean Sun to start Phase 1 of the construction project. We look forward to getting started with the construction during June,” says senior adviser Tom Kristian Larsen of Statkraft.

Phase 1 involves a complete floating solar power plant, which is expected to be completed in the fourth quarter of this year. It gets a power of 0.5 megawatts at standard test conditions (MWp). Phase 2 comprises three additional units, so that the total power will be 2 MWp by 2021.
